The Allan house always receives great reviews by those who have enjoyed spending time there. Architect Richard Sundeleaf is noted for the beautiful homes he has designed in Lake Oswego. The Sundeleaf Park on Lake Oswego Bay at State Street is named after him. His style has influenced much of the character of the Lake Oswego community. The cottage home is much loved and has been put on the historic register of the City.
